Abstract

Water distilled essential oils from six samples of Sideritis condensata Boiss, et Heldr., an endemic species in Turkey, were examined by GC and GC-MS. One-hundred-and-ninety-two components were characterized with β-caryophyllene (9.1-18.8%), germacrene-D (4.7% to 13.7%) and hexadecanoic acid (5.6% to 14.9%) as the major constituents.
